Output fec4e12e79ac543d540c93a616a8b97fe052c8ed6f33984f38d0f12842ff289c:66

value
19656
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32298ec724a00dd80b074614bc838f28d01f9d44 OP_EQUAL
address
36GFVcisMC6TrqqiDCx4mLLJu9vkgw2EpB
transaction
fec4e12e79ac543d540c93a616a8b97fe052c8ed6f33984f38d0f12842ff289c
confirmations
499528
spent
true